Vets Recover is an organization dedicated to transforming the culture of care for Service Members, Veterans, First Responders, and their families. The organization is built on values of integrity, compassion, and respect. Its mission is to remove barriers to care, deliver quality integrated health care, and build a better community through recovery and connection. The organization specifically recognizes the unique challenges faced by veterans, first responders, and their families, and provides care and support with kindness and compassion.
